Eligibility Criteria

Particular Details
Qualification ITI (in listed trades) from Govt. or Private ITI Institute
Passing Year 2021 or later (only pass‑out candidates)
Age Limit Born between 01 Oct 2000 and 01 Oct 2007 (both dates inclusive)
Apprenticeship Contract Candidates who have already completed apprenticeship elsewhere are not eligible
DBT / Stipend Requirement Aadhaar‑seeded bank account mandatory; PAN Card must be Aadhaar‑linked
Domicile Resident of Jharkhand only

Selection Process

Candidates will receive exam details on their registered e‑mail ID. The written test will be conducted through online mode at Jamshedpur centres. Applicants must carry their own device (mobile / laptop / tablet) with stable internet connectivity.
